NY Lake Visit
 
We will be passing through upper New York State in September on our way to Quebec and wondered which lake would make a two day layover, George, Placid, Champlaine.. or, some other place?

capxxx Feb 25th, 2008 07:38 AM



All of the above.

Lake Placid has a nice town center to walk around and browse in. Lake George is busier, and has some ``touristy'' stuff (amusement parks, boat tours, rentals, etc), and Lake Champlain (on the western side) has a remote wilderness vibe.

Do you want to shop, tour, or hike?

nytraveler Feb 25th, 2008 09:02 AM

Agree the lakes are very different - so it really depends on what you want to do.

Lake George is by far the busiest - with the most activities (arcades, waterslides, tacky tourist shops as well as boat rides etc).
